Signal Sensors
This checks the functionality of the coil that is used to detect a signal on a peripheral wire.
The following information is shown.
X/Y COIL0_CENTER
X represents the current test in the current sequence.
Y represents the total number of tests to be performed in the current sequence.
COIL0_CENTER is the name of the current test.
Detecting wire < {value}
{value} is the value of the "track value". If the result of the test is less than this value, the
test is successful.
CH{A}:{result value}
If the test result is greater than the defined "track value", it will be listed here.
Move the robot closer to the signal wire detected. When the value is less than the "track
value", the item should be removed from the list.
If the robot is close to the wire and the displayed values are high (900 or more) it is an
indication that the coil connections are not good.
